When Jojo Moyes wrote Me Before You in 2012, she wasn’t expecting to write a follow-up. But the unlikely heroine of that book, Louisa Clark, just wouldn’t leave her. So Moyes penned After You, which was published in 2015. Louisa Clark kept speaking to her, so Moyes wrote Still Me, which hit the shelves this week.
Jojo Moyes is on tour this week, but I caught up with her via phone to talk about the unplanned series, her research, and what she’s working on next. Here’s our conversation:
